2008 BMW 330 vs. 2012 Renault Megane

To start off, 2012 Renault Megane is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2008 BMW 330.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2008 BMW 330 would be higher. At 2,979 cc (6 cylinders), 2008 BMW 330 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 BMW 330 (228 HP @ 5900 RPM) has 116 more horse power than 2012 Renault Megane. (112 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 BMW 330 should accelerate faster than 2012 Renault Megane.

Let's talk about torque, 2008 BMW 330 (300 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 148 more torque (in Nm) than 2012 Renault Megane. (152 Nm @ 4200 RPM). This means 2008 BMW 330 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2012 Renault Megane.

Compare all specifications:

2008 BMW 330 2012 Renault Megane
Make BMW Renault
Model 330 Megane
Year Released 2008 2012
Body Type Convertible Sedan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2979 cc 1598 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 228 HP 112 HP
Engine RPM 5900 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 300 Nm 152 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 4200 RPM
Engine Bore Size 84 mm 79.5 mm
Engine Stroke Size 89.6 mm 80.5 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Top Speed 247 km/hour 193 km/hour
Acceleration 0-100mph 6.9 seconds 11.1 seconds
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Length 4490 mm 4500 mm
Vehicle Width 1760 mm 2050 mm
Vehicle Height 1380 mm 1470 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 11.4 L/100km 6.8 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 63 L 60 L
